"In 1975, after centuries of Portuguese rule, tiny East Timor - population 700,000 - declared its independence. Nine days later, Indonesia - current population 200 million plus - invaded. Since that day, well over 200,000 East Timorese have died."--BOOK JACKET. "Noam Chomsky calls it "perhaps the g…
